Output 8ae199eb98e14bc5f1afbaf849966598032125d90c4bc4ec94818b014378ed2d:2

value
2997369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af977dd7b700e080871b4c14e184c3bb7f01b3be OP_EQUAL
address
3HhTew59nExbMyiM5kqHSwyXkne13KTfHv
transaction
8ae199eb98e14bc5f1afbaf849966598032125d90c4bc4ec94818b014378ed2d
confirmations
247062
spent
true